DVD ID: 100TV-398
Content ID: 100tv00398
Release Date: 20 Jun 2021
Duration: 9 mins
Studio: Hyakkin TV
Categories: Female Teacher Featured Actress Hot Spring Hi-Def
Cast(s): Momoka Ogawa